Key Responsibilities

  • Review and assess PIP claims to determine coverage, liability, and the extent of injuries.
  • Conduct thorough investigation into the circumstances surrounding each claim, including obtaining medical records, police reports, and statements.
  • Evaluate the nature and severity of injuries reported by first-party claimants through medical documentation, diagnostic tests, and expert opinions.
  • Determine the applicability of PIP coverage based on policy terms, state regulations, and the specifics of each claim.
  • Negotiate fair and equitable settlements with claimants, attorneys, and medical providers to resolve claims effectively.
  • Maintain detailed and accurate records of claim files, including correspondence, investigation findings, settlement offers, and payment transactions.
  • Communicate effectively with first-party claimants, legal representatives, medical providers, and other stakeholders to provide updates, address concerns, and facilitate the claims process.
  • Ensure compliance with all relevant laws, regulations, and company policies throughout the claims handling process.
  • Provide exceptional customer service to first-party claimants by addressing inquiries promptly and offering assistance throughout the claims process.
  • Manage pre-authorization requests and identify cases requiring an IME.
  • Stay abreast of industry trends, legal developments, and medical advancements relevant to PIP claims to enhance expertise and effectiveness in the role.
  • Complete a detailed analysis of claims where a new suit has been received inclusive of coverage, liability, and damages.
  • Manage and oversee litigation processes, working closely with legal counsel to develop strategies for case resolution.
